During a test on single cylinder four stroke diesel engine having bore of 15 cm, stroke of 18 cm
gives indicator diagram of 10 cm length and area of 9 cm2. Engine has speed of 480 rpm, fuel
consumption of 0.05 kg/min and cooling water flow rate of 250 kg/hr. Cooling water enters at
27°C and leaves at 67°C. The calorific value of fuel is 44000 kJ/kg. Brake torque is 200 Nm.
Determine the indicator constant,brake specific fuel consumption and brake thermal efficiency.
Take mechanical efficiency as 87.8%.
Solution : [0.298 kg.kW hr, 27.4%]
